VPS为什么不能用IP?原来VPS的IP是虚拟的,不能直接访问资源
卡尔云官网
www.kaeryun.com
在VPS(虚拟专用服务器)的使用过程中,很多人会误以为可以像物理服务器一样通过IP地址来访问资源,实际情况并非如此,VPS的IP地址是一个虚拟的地址,不能直接用于访问资源,这可能是因为很多人对VPS的工作原理不太了解,或者对网络的基本概念不够熟悉。
为什么VPS不能用IP地址访问资源呢?让我们一步一步来理解。
什么是VPS?
VPS是虚拟专用服务器,是一种将物理服务器资源进行虚拟化部署的技术,通过VPS,你可以租用物理服务器的资源,运行多个虚拟服务器,每个虚拟服务器都有自己的IP地址和端口,VPS就像是一个“虚拟的物理服务器”,你可以通过它来运行网站、应用程序或其他资源。
尽管VPS有独立的IP地址,但它并不像物理服务器那样直接提供服务,VPS的IP地址只是一个虚拟地址,用于标识和管理这个虚拟服务器,这个IP地址并不能直接用来访问资源,因为VPS的配置和管理需要通过其他方式完成。
为什么VPS不能用IP地址访问资源?
VPS的IP地址是虚拟的,不能直接穿透防火墙或访问物理服务器上的资源,VPS的配置和管理都是通过虚拟化技术实现的,而不是通过传统的网络通信方式,VPS的IP地址并不能直接用来访问资源。
VPS的IP地址会被屏蔽,无法被普通用户访问,VPS的服务通常由专业的运维人员进行配置和管理,只有在VPS被正确配置后,用户才能通过其他方式访问资源。
替代方法:使用DNS和NAT
既然VPS的IP地址不能直接用来访问资源,那么该怎么办呢?我们可以通过其他方式来访问VPS上的资源。
使用DNS(域名系统)
DNS是将IP地址转换为域名的系统,通过域名,我们可以更方便地访问资源,如果你有一个域名example.com,那么example.com对应的IP地址是123.45.67.89,通过域名example.com,你可以访问123.45.67.89上的资源。
在VPS中,通常会将域名配置为example.com,这样你就可以通过example.com来访问VPS上的资源,这种配置方式非常方便,因为域名是人类更容易理解和记忆的。
使用NAT(网络地址转换)
在某些情况下,VPS的IP地址可能被屏蔽,无法直接访问,这时候,可以使用NAT来实现网络地址转换,NAT是一种网络技术,可以通过中间设备将用户的请求从一个IP地址转换到另一个IP地址。
通过NAT,你可以将用户的请求从VPS的IP地址转换到另一个IP地址,从而访问资源,这种方法需要配置NAT设备,通常是路由器或交换机。
VPS的IP地址是虚拟的,不能直接用来访问资源,如果你试图通过IP地址来访问VPS上的资源,可能会遇到无法连接或被屏蔽的问题,建议使用DNS或NAT来访问VPS上的资源。
通过使用域名或NAT,你可以更方便地访问VPS上的资源,而不需要直接使用IP地址,这种方法不仅更安全,也更符合VPS的工作原理。
希望这篇文章能帮助你更好地理解VPS的工作原理,以及如何正确配置和使用VPS服务,如果你还有其他问题,欢迎随时提问!
卡尔云官网
www.kaeryun.com